Located in Central Vancouver Island, this adult orientated strata is seven minutes drive from Qualicum Beach and about 12 minutes from Parksville. Victoria is a 2 hour drive south, and Tofino in the Pacific Rim National Park on the west coast of the Island is also a 2 hour drive. The city of Nanaimo is a 25 minute drive to major shopping , and the ferry terminal for Vancouver is a 35 minute drive. It takes 1 hour and 35 minutes sailing time to Vancouver Horseshoe Bay. Comox Airport and Nanaimo Airport are about an hours drive. Qualicum Beach has its own small airport with daily flights to Vancouver.
This area is a major tourist destination having good clean sandy beaches, with lots of events happening in the summer. We have 6 golf courses in the local vicinity. Several private operators offer deep sea fishing and whale watching excursions. We are only minutes away from mountain lakes, waterfalls, and old growth forests. Wildlife is abundant in the area. Hiking, bicycle riding, sailing and bird watching are popular pastimes.
All necessary amenities are here, schools, doctors and dentists, supermarkets, etc., and no parking meters! Lots of good restaurants too. Wild salmon (several varieties), halibut, pacific oysters, shrimp and prawns are the local specialities, sold fresh off the boat at local marinas.
